Three new species of the feather mite (Analgoidea: Proctophyllodidae: subfamily Pterodectinae) are described from passerines from Central Africa: Montesauria faini sp. nov. from the African Golden-breasted Bunting, Emberiza flaviventris Stephens, 1815 (Emberizidae), M. pallida sp. nov. from the Red-headed Weaver, Anaplectes rubriceps (Sundevall, 1850) (Ploceidae), andPedanodectes blaszaki sp. nov. from the Copper Sunbird, Cinnyris cupretis (Shaw, 1812), (Nectariniidae).
Three new species of the feather mite genus Pteroherpus Gaud, 1981 are described from the bulbuls (Passeriformes, Pycnonotidae) in Africa: Pteroherpus nicator sp. nov. from Nicator gularis Hartlaub et Finsch, 1870, P. pyrrhuri sp. nov. from Pyrrhurus scandens (Swainson, 1837), and P. trinoton sp. nov. from Phyllastrephus terrestris Swainson, 1837.
Two new feather mite species are described from ground finches of the genus Geospiza (Passeriformes, Emberizidae) collected on Galapagos Islands, Ecuador. Mesalgoides (s. str.) geospizae sp. nov. (Psoroptoididae) is found on Geospiza scandens (type host), G.fortis, G. fuliginosa, and G. conirostris; Xolalgoides palmai sp. nov. (Xolalgidae) is found on G. scandens (type host), G. fortis, and G. fuliginosa.
Three new genera of feather mites of the Protolichus generic group (Pterolichidae, Pterolichinae), restricted to parrots, are established based on re-examination of type series and some previously unidentified mite specimens deposited in the collection of E. Trouessart (Muséum National d’Histoire Naturelle, Paris, France): Loriprotolichus gen. nov. with the type species Loriprotolichus charmosynae sp. nov. from Charmosyna papou (Scopoli, 1786) and Loriprotolichus falculiger (Trouessart, 1884) comb. nov. from Glossopsitta concinna (Shaw, 1791); Calyptolichus gen. nov. with type species Calyptolichus favettei (Trouessart, 1899) comb. nov.; Nestorilichus gen. nov. with the type species Nestorilichus atyeoi sp. nov. from Nestor meridionalis (Gmelin, 1788). Several taxonomic changes were implemented in the course of re-examination of the type series. The holotype of Pterolichus (Protolichus) falculiger Trouessart, 1884 is designated. Re-examination of the full syntype series of P. (Protolichus) favettei Trouessart, 1899 representing samples from different hosts, recovered two distinct pterolichid species of the Protolichus generic group. The sample clearly corresponding to the original description (Trouessart, 1899) is fixed as the lectotype and nomenclatural type of P. (Protolichus) favettei; the second species is described as a new species Nestorilichus atyeoi. Protolichus (Mesolichus) favettei cordifora Favette et Trouessart, 1904 is synonymized with P. (Protolichus) favettei.
Two new species of the feather mite family Gabucinidae (Acari: Astigmata) are described from birds of the family Troglodytidae (Passeriformes) from Central America: Piciformobia cinnycerthiae sp. nov. from Cinnycerthia unirufa (Lafresnaye) in Ecuador, and P. henicorhinae sp. nov. from Henicorhina leucosticte (Cabanis) in Costa Rica. These are the first records of mites of the genus Piciformobia Gaud et Atyeo, 1975 from passerine hosts. A renewed diagnosis of the genus Piciformobia and key to all known species are provided.
Four new species of the feather mite subfamily Pterodectinae (Proctophyllodidae) are described from passerine birds examined in Senegal: Dolichodectes gymnoris sp. nov. from the Russet-browed Bush-sparrow Gymnoris dentata (Sundevall, 1850) (Passeridae), Montesauria plocei sp. nov. from the Village Weaver Ploceus cucullatus (Muller, 1776) (Ploceidae), M. zosteropis sp. nov. from the African Yellow White-eye Zosterops senegalensis Bonaparte, 1850 (Zosteropidae), and Proterothrix terpsiphone sp. nov. from the African Paradise-flycatcher Terpsiphone viridis (Muller, 1776) (Monarchidae). Brief notes on systematics and host associations of the pterodectine genera Dolichodectes Park et Atyeo, 1971, Montesauria Oudemans, 1905, and Proterothrix Gaud, 1968 are also given.
A new feather mites species, Proctophyllodes cetti sp. nov., is described from Cetti's warbler, Cettia cetti (Temminck, 1820) (Sylviidae) from Kazakhstan. The standard morphological description is supplemented by cytochrome subunit oxidase I sequence data (DNA barcode).
A systematic review of pterolichid feather mites of the Psittophagus generic group (Pterolichidae, Pterolichinae) is presented. New feather mite taxa are described: Psittaculobius quadriglobus gen. nov., sp. nov. from the Long-tailed Parakeet Psittacula longicauda (type host) and the Red-breasted Parakeet P. alexandri (Psittacidae, Psittacinae), Psittophagus calyptorhynchi sp. nov. from the Yellow-tailed Black Cockatoo Calyptorhynchus funereus (Cacatuidae, Calyptorhynchinae). A key to all genera and species of the Psittophagus group and taxonomic comments on formerly described species are provided, and host-parasite associations of these mites with the parrots from the Old World are briefly discussed. It is hypothesised that the Psittophagus group originated on the ancestors of Psittaciformes at the same time as other pterolichine groups specific to parrots, but in the process of coevolution with these hosts it has achieved significant success on Cacatuidae only, while on Psittacidae, the representatives of this group have been retained only on few phylogenetic lineages in the Old World.
We present a systematic revision and phylogenetic analysis of feather mites of the closely related genera Apexolichus Gaud et Atyeo, 1996 and Titanolichus Gaud et Atyeo, 1996 (Pterolichidae, Pterolichinae). New diagnoses for Apexolichus and Titanolichus and keys to all known species are provided. We redescribe all species of the genus Protolichus Mégnin et Trouessart, 1884, described by E. Trouessart over a century ago, and which have been transferred to these genera. Two new species are described: Apexolichus psephoti sp. nov. from Psephotus varius Clark A.H., 1910 (type host) and P. haematonotus (Gould, 1838); and Titanolichus triangulifer sp. nov. from Barnardius zonaris (Shaw, 1805) (type host) and Northiella haematogaster (Gould, 1838). New synonymies are proposed: Apexolichus splendens (Favette et Trouessart, 1904) syn. nov. is a junior synonym of A. velifer (Trouessart, 1899); A. distensis (Favette et Trouessart, 1904) syn. nov. is a junior synonym of A. affinis (Mégnin et Trouessart, 1884). Apexolichus platycerci (Mironov, Dabert et Proctor, 2003) comb. nov. is a new combination for this species, which was formerly placed in the genus Titanolichus. Phylogenetic analysis (MP) confirms the monophyly of the genera Apexolichus and Titanolichus. Both of these genera, together with the monotypic genus Sideroferus Gaud et Atyeo, 1996 (being a sister group of Titanolichus), form a clade within the Protolichus generic group and are restricted in their host associations to parrots of the tribe Platycercini (Psittacidae, Psittacinae), members of which occur in the Australia and Indo-Malayan region. Representatives of each genus are restricted to a particular genus or a few genera of Platycercini. Host associations of these genera are briefly discussed.
